搭建数据库搜索方法是什么
-
搭建数据库搜索方法可以通过以下几个步骤实现:
1.选择合适的数据库管理系统:首先需要选择适合你需求的数据库管理系统(DBMS),常见的有MySQL、Oracle、SQL Server等。根据你的应用场景和需求来选择合适的DBMS。
2.设计数据库结构:在搭建数据库之前,需要先设计数据库的结构。这包括确定需要存储的数据类型、表之间的关系等。可以使用数据库建模工具(如ER图)来辅助设计数据库结构。
3.创建数据库和表:在DBMS中创建数据库和表。根据设计好的数据库结构,在DBMS中执行相应的SQL语句来创建数据库和表。
4.导入数据:如果有现有的数据需要导入到数据库中,可以使用相应的工具或命令来导入数据。根据数据的格式和规模选择合适的导入方法。
5.编写搜索查询语句:搭建好数据库之后,就可以通过编写查询语句来进行搜索。查询语句可以使用结构化查询语言(SQL)来实现。根据具体的需求,编写相应的查询语句,包括选择需要查询的表、设置查询条件、排序等。
6.优化搜索性能:为了提高搜索的效率,可以对数据库进行性能优化。这包括创建索引、优化查询语句、合理使用缓存等。通过这些优化措施,可以加快搜索的速度,提高数据库的响应能力。
总结起来,搭建数据库搜索方法主要包括选择合适的数据库管理系统、设计数据库结构、创建数据库和表、导入数据、编写搜索查询语句和优化搜索性能。通过这些步骤,可以搭建一个高效的数据库搜索方法。
1年前 -
搭建数据库搜索方法,主要包括以下几个步骤:
-
数据库设计:首先,需要根据业务需求和数据特点来设计数据库结构,确定数据表的字段和关系。这是搭建数据库搜索的基础,需要合理规划数据的存储方式和索引策略。
-
数据导入:将需要搜索的数据导入数据库中。可以通过批量导入工具、ETL工具或者编写脚本等方式来实现数据的导入。
-
创建索引:为了提高搜索效率,需要在数据库中创建索引。索引是一种数据结构,用于加快数据的查找和检索速度。根据具体的需求,可以创建单列索引、复合索引等。
-
编写查询语句:根据实际需求,编写查询语句来实现数据库搜索功能。查询语句可以使用SQL语言,根据具体的数据库类型选择不同的语法。
-
优化查询性能:对于大规模数据的搜索,可能会遇到性能问题。可以通过优化查询语句、调整索引、使用缓存等方式来提高搜索性能。
-
实时更新:如果需要实现实时搜索,需要考虑数据的实时更新。可以通过数据库触发器、定时任务等方式来定期或实时更新数据。
-
监控和调优:搭建数据库搜索后,需要进行监控和调优。通过监控数据库的查询性能、索引使用情况等指标,及时进行优化和调整。
总结:
搭建数据库搜索方法主要包括数据库设计、数据导入、创建索引、编写查询语句、优化查询性能、实时更新以及监控和调优等步骤。这些步骤可以帮助我们实现高效的数据库搜索功能,提升数据检索的速度和准确性。1年前 -
-
搭建数据库搜索方法通常包括以下几个步骤:
1.选择数据库引擎:首先需要选择适合你需求的数据库引擎。常见的数据库引擎有MySQL、Oracle、SQL Server等。选择数据库引擎时需要考虑数据库的性能、可靠性、扩展性等因素。
2.设计数据库结构:在搭建数据库之前,需要设计数据库的结构。数据库结构包括数据表、字段、索引等。根据实际需求,设计出合理的数据库结构。
3.创建数据库:根据设计好的数据库结构,在选定的数据库引擎上创建数据库。不同的数据库引擎有不同的创建数据库的语法,可以通过命令行工具或者可视化工具来创建数据库。
4.创建数据表:在数据库中创建数据表,包括定义字段的数据类型、长度、约束等。可以使用SQL语句来创建数据表,也可以使用可视化工具来创建。
5.插入数据:将实际数据插入到数据表中。可以使用SQL语句的INSERT INTO语句来插入数据,也可以使用可视化工具提供的界面来插入数据。
6.创建索引:在数据库中创建索引可以加快数据的检索速度。根据需要选择合适的字段创建索引。
7.编写查询语句:根据需求编写查询语句。查询语句可以使用SQL语句来实现,包括SELECT、FROM、WHERE等关键字。
8.优化查询性能:对于频繁查询的语句,可以进行性能优化。可以通过分析查询执行计划、调整索引、优化查询语句等方式来提高查询性能。
9.测试和调试:在搭建数据库搜索方法后,需要进行测试和调试。可以通过编写测试用例、模拟实际场景等方式来进行测试。
10.监控和维护:搭建好数据库搜索方法后,需要进行监控和维护。可以使用数据库管理工具进行监控,定期备份数据库,及时处理数据库中的异常情况。
以上是搭建数据库搜索方法的一般步骤,具体操作流程可能会根据不同的数据库引擎和实际需求有所差异。在实际搭建过程中,可以参考相关的文档和教程,也可以咨询专业人士的建议。
1年前